Biography
Associate Professor Andrew Wirth is a consultant Radiation Oncologist at the Peter MacCallum Cancer Centre, with clinical expertise in thoracic oncology and lymphoma management. Associate Professor Wirth is the Director of Peter Mac atBox Hill and the head of the haematology radiotherapy team. He has trained in both medical and radiation oncology, and is an Associate Professor in the Department of Pathology at The Univesity of Melbourne.
Associate Professor Wirth's research interests include the palliative treatment of lung cancer, the management of early stage Hodgkin lymphoma, the incorporation on radiation therapy with autologous transplants for lymphomas and the use of PET scanning for staging and response assessment in lymphomas. He is on the UICC TNM lymphoma staging comittee, a founding member on the Board of the International Lymphoma Radiation Oncology Group, on the Editorial Board of Leukemaia and Lymphoma, is a reviewer for a number of journals, has presented at a number of national and international scientific meetings and is an author on over 80 peer reviewed publications.
